Tender Title: Supply of BOOT CARDS and Pentium 4 Industrial Computers
Reference Number: 3d313bacc
Issuing Authority/Department
The tender is issued by the Department of Defence Production, under the Ministry of Defence.
Scope of Work and Objectives
This tender is focused on the procurement of specific electronic components and systems including BOOT CARDS (model numbers BOOT CARD-486 and BOOT CARD-386) and Pentium 4 Industrial Computers. The objective is to support ongoing projects and operational requirements for defence production capabilities. The total quantity for procurement is 10 units across various specifications.
